Head of Tutoring / Tutor Manager - EdTech Scale-up / Start-up!


My client is a fast-growing, scaling EdTech start-up based in Central London with a clear mission: to make tutoring safe, accessible, and effective for every learner. Their unique AI-powered platform connects families with trusted, qualified tutors, offering a secure and engaging online learning experience.


To help fulfil this mission I'm partnering with them to hire this business critical position of Head of Tutoring / Tutor Manager to help them on their trajectory to Series A investment.


What you’ll do

  • Own and lead the continuous building of effective tutor onboarding processes & systems
  • Recruit and onboard brilliant tutors across subjects
  • Verify qualifications, DBS and safeguarding compliance
  • Coach tutors, review lessons and share best practices
  • Support & build tutor relationships with profiles, training and platform use
  • Play a key part in the ongoing development of their AI-powered intelligent tutor matching system


What I'm ideally looking for

  • Passion for & understanding of education in the UK (you could be a current / former teacher, education graduate and/or have commercial education / tutoring / edtech experience)
  • Teacher assessment, tutoring recruitment, talent sourcing and/or hiring experience
  • Strong safeguarding knowledge
  • Excellent communication and organisational skills
  • Tech-savvy, adaptable, and proactive


Why join them?

  • Make a direct impact on students’ learning experiences
  • Be part of a supportive, mission-driven start-up team
  • Hybrid (3 days a week in London, 2 at home (more remote options / fractional work is possible for the right candidate)
  • £40-45k with possibilities of shares / options and growing a department as the business scales

Off-Site One-to-One Humanities Tutors required

Start Date: January 2026
Contract: Part-time or Full-time (until end of academic year)
Location: Various off-site settings - access to a car desirable
Pay: Up to Classroom Teacher Pay Scale (for qualified teachers)
Right to Work: Applicants must have the right to work in the UK - no sponsorship available

Are you passionate about supporting young people who thrive through personalised, flexible learning?
We are seeking caring and motivated tutors to provide one-to-one off-site tuition for students aged 5-16 some of whom have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s and other learning difficulties.

This rewarding role involves working with students away from the school environment, helping them re-engage with education, build confidence, and achieve their learning goals.

About the Role:

  • Deliver tailored one-to-one sessions in Humanities (other subjects considered)
  • Support learners across a range of abilities and needs, adapting teaching approaches accordingly
  • Plan engaging lessons aligned with each student's individual learning plan
  • Maintain accurate records of attendance and progress
  • Work collaboratively with schools, families, and other professionals to support consistent learning outcomes

About You:

  • Ideally a qualified teacher (QTS/QTLS) - however, applicants with a strong tutoring or mentoring background will also be considered
  • Experience working with SEND would be advantageous
  • Flexible, empathetic, and patient, with the ability to build strong relationships with students
  • Access to a car would be an advantage unless already based locally
  • Must have the right to work in the UK (no sponsorship provided)

Role Details:

  • Start: January 2026
  • Duration: Until end of the academic year (with potential for extension)
  • Hours: Flexible - part-time and full-time opportunities available
  • Pay: Up to Classroom Teacher Pay Scale (dependent on qualifications and experience)
